Transaction 25f589c8ee09b86bbe53dbef88fcfcfb91e4d8435a73626c34873e3ed9d99fc8
1 Input
1 Output
-
25f589c8ee09b86bbe53dbef88fcfcfb91e4d8435a73626c34873e3ed9d99fc8:0
- value
- 1483720
- script pubkey
- OP_0 OP_PUSHBYTES_20 0a90a5e9b9a99969fb104f5c8dad828ebbe63ff4
- address
- bc1qp2g2t6de4xvkn7csfawgmtvz36a7v0l5ldpqyn